For the most (but not all) part, the Flow easily bests the AK240 from a technical perspective. Soundstage is wider, imaging is deeper, it's able to produce that "bigger sound", etc. But one particular album I've got so far though where the tables are turned - Nicki Parrot's Black Coffee (DSD format in my particular case, don't have the redbook). It seems that with this album the proposed presentation of a basement level small jazz room seemed more matching to the AK240's more smaller soundstage. That actually felt more appropriate (or accurate?) to the intended presentation. But for the rest of the albums I've got the Flow (which is kinda to be expected) does have the upper hand to my ears. I know, it's not fair comparing a dedicated component to a DAP.
